Output 4e604ca34a366387bc4e4e23630800e900830f4e0e25e305b7ecf732c5794e89:4

value
58900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cac260b7c81d706d6b9ccc3144541ce1158f9bdf OP_EQUAL
address
3LB7GuADqRVcE79NK5Qo3q2J79gAivLVpr
transaction
4e604ca34a366387bc4e4e23630800e900830f4e0e25e305b7ecf732c5794e89
confirmations
266326
spent
true